Overview
Putnam County, Florida is a scenic blend of small-town charm and natural beauty located along the St. Johns River. Visitors can explore historic downtown districts, lakeside getaways, and lush parks perfect for boating, hiking, and birdwatching.
Best Time to Visit
October-April for mild temperatures and low humidity. Spring offers lively wildflowers and lively local festivals.
Local Tips
Renting a car is important due to limited public transportation. Bring insect repellent for outdoor activities and prepare for afternoon showers in summer.
Cultural Etiquette
Tipping 15-20% is customary in restaurants; casual attire is widely accepted, but dress modestly in historic or religious sites. Locals are friendly but appreciate politeness and respect for personal space.
Safety Warnings
Most neighborhoods are safe, though downtown Palatka may experience petty theft, keep an eye on valuables, especially during events. Watch for wildlife in nature preserves and avoid poorly lit areas at night.
Hidden Gems
Visit the Ravine Gardens State Park for scenic walking trails, Blue Crab Festival in spring, and Haw Creek Preserve for a tranquil kayak outing. Local diners offer authentic Southern cuisine off the main tourist routes.
